Bad education / directed by Cory Finley ; screenplay by Mike Makowsky ; produced by Fred Berger, Eddie Vaisman ; produced by Julia Lebedev, Oren Moverman, Brian Kavanaugh-Jones ; produced by Mike Makowsky ; HBO Films presents ; an Automatik/Sight Unseen production ; a Slater Hall production.
The beloved superintendent of New York's Roslyn school district and his staff, friends and relatives become the prime suspects in the unfolding of the single largest public school embezzlement scandal in American history.

General Note: | Some subtitles options not listed on container. Originally produced as a motion picture in 2019. Based on the New York magazine article "The bad superintendent" by Robert Kolker. Special features: Based on a true story; The perception of perfection; Hugh Jackman & Allison Janney: virtual conversation. |
Creation/Production Credits Note: | Director of photography, Lyle Vincent ; production designer, Meredith Lippincott ; editor, Louise Ford ; costume designer, Alex Bovaird ; music by Michael Abels. |
Participant or Performer Note: | Hugh Jackman, Allison Janney, Geraldine Viswanathan, Alex Wolff, Rafael Casal, Stephen Spinella, Annaleigh Ashford, Ray Romano, Hari Dhillon, Jeremy Shamos, Stephanie Kurtzuba, Catherine Curtin, Kathrine Narducci, Ray Abruzzo, Kayli Carter, Jimmy Tatro. |
